About agriculture in Panjakent
Panjakent is located in the western part of the Sughd region in Tajikistan, situated along the fertile Zeravshan River valley. The surrounding rural landscape is a blend of verdant riverbanks and the rugged mountain slopes of the Zeravshan Range. The area is characterized by traditional irrigation systems that transform the arid foothills into green agricultural oases against a backdrop of majestic peaks.
Agriculture in the Panjakent area is diverse, focusing on both valley crops and highland farming. The region is well-known for its rice production and extensive fruit orchards, particularly those growing apricots, apples, and grapes. Livestock farming, primarily involving sheep and goats, is prevalent in the mountain pastures, while valley farms produce a variety of vegetables and grains for local markets.
For agronomists and seasonal workers, Panjakent offers opportunities primarily during the peak harvest periods for fruit and rice. Employment often involves managing complex irrigation networks or working in the primary processing of agricultural products. Visitors should expect a traditional rural environment where manual labor remains common, and specialized knowledge in arid-land water management is highly valued.
